Well anyway after 6 months of looking my Laptop arrived on Thursday, the Rock 770, great laptop, great company and great specs, which are listed below:
1900x1200 WUXGA (Widescreen Ultra eXtended Graphics Array) 16:10 Screen,
Intel Core Centrino 2 Duo T7700, 2.4 GHz (x2,because it's duo...) processor,
Nvidia GeForce GO 7950 GTX, 512MB Video Memory, (Yes, its DirectX9 but the only two directx10 graphics cards have only 128-bit Memory Interface, opposed to the 7950's 256, also I think the 8800 is on the way and due the the way the chassis is built it should fit in this computer and Rock would buy the 7950 back from me and replace it with the 8800, with me paying the difference of course)
Alternately it comes with the 8700, the better of the two DirectX10 Graphics cards, a good card but not as good as the 7950.
4GB 667MHz Ram, of course I would have like to get 800 but number one: they didn't really do it, number two: the price jump would have been huge
